Back to the Boston Red Sox Newsfeed

MLB Power Rankings Week 2 -- Which NL team has earned our No. 1 spot this week?

Two weeks into the new MLB season, the National League has made a statement at the top of our Power Rankings.

Which of the Los Angeles Dodgers, San Francisco Giants and New York Mets is in the No. 1 spot on our list this week? And at the bottom of the list, did a slow start in Cincinnati move the Reds all the way down to No. 30?

Our 10-voter panel has combined to rank every team in baseball based on a combination of what we've seen so far and what we already knew going into the 162-game marathon that is a full baseball season.